I'm not an electrician, but how are you going to get an electrical inspection with no switches?


Supposed to have a light switch at each entry point to a room, etc.
 
You could talk to a truss manufacturer and see if they could design a truss with a leg on it to bring your ceiling height up. I’ve never seen it done but it might be worth investigating as it would be a really simple solution
